The details coming from 4 Star Casting are rather vague. My guess, if you're familiar with United Airlines flights, it's probably the preflight United "hype" video shown before takeoff.

The listing says extras will get paid $150 for 10 hours of work at O'Hare Airport, and the casting agency is looking for people between the ages of 25 to 60, any ethnicity, either male or female.

4 Star Casting also says "You must have a valid Driver's License, State ID, or Passport in order to get onto this set. Temporary or missing identification will not be honored."

Filming is set for tomorrow, September 19, but to even be considered, interested parties need to fill out a "POP Profile."
